在计算机基础中,原码、反码、补码和移码是用于表示和处理有符号整数的编码方式。它们各自具有不同的定义和用途。在本文中,我将详细解释每种编码方式,并提供实际例子以加深理解。 原码(Sign-Magnitude Representation): 原码是最简单的整数表示方法,直接使用二进制表示数值,并用最高位表示符号位(0表示正数,1表示负数)。
计算机基础中,原码、反码、补码和移码是用于表示有符号整数的编码方式,它们各自有不同的定义和用途。以下是对这些编码方式的具体说明。以补码为例,假设使用8位补码表示整数,补码可以用于加法和减法运算,运算结果可以直接解释为有符号整数。例如,计算3 + (-2)时,将3和-2转换为8位补码表示,相加后...
在计算机科学中,原码、反码和补码是用于表示二进制数的不同方式。这些编码方式用于存储和处理数字数据。原码是一种简单的编码方式,它直接将符号位和数值位组合在一起。原码表示法中,第一位是符号位,其余位表示数值。例如,对于一个8位的二进制数,其原码范围是从-127到127。原码是人们最容易理解和...
及其应用(十六位微型机)》哈尔滨工业大学出版社 1994年8月第四版③ 王永山等 编 《微型计算机原理与应用》西安电子科技大学出版社 2000年9月④洪志全等 编 《现代计算机接口技术》电子工业出版社 2002年4月⑤仇玉章主编 《32位微型计算机原理与接口技术》清华大学出版社 2000年9月8086CPU的RESET...
在计算机基础中,原码、反码、补码和移码是用于表示和处理有符号整数的编码方式。它们各自具有不同的定义和用途。在本文中,我将详细解释每种编码方式,并提供实际例子以加深理解。 原码(Sign-Magnitude Representation): 原码是最简单的整数表示方法,直接使用二进制表示数值,并用最高位表示符号位(0表示正数,1表示负数)。
移码的主要用途是在浮点数中对指数部分进行表示,使得指数部分可以使用带符号数进行表示和运算,方便了浮点数的处理和运算。 综上所述,原码、反码、补码和移码是计算机中表示和处理有符号整数的编码方式。它们各自具有不同的定义和用途,根据具体的应用场景和需求选择合适的编码方式。这些编码方式在计算机中被广泛应用于整数...